Publisher Description: Welcome to Centerburg Where you can win a hundred dollars by eating all the doughnuts you want; where houses are built in a day; and where a boy named Homer Price can foil four slick bandits using nothing but his wits and pet skunk.
The comic genius of Robert McCloskey and his wry look at small-town America has kept readers in stitches for generations |
